A module placement scheme for fog-based smart farming applications

Baghrous Mohamed, Ezzouhairi Abdellatif, Manal Mouhajir, Manare Zerifi, Yahya Rabah, Errafik Youssef

Abstract


As in Industry 4.0 era, the impact of the internet of things (IoT) on the advancement of the agricultural sector is constantly increasing. IoT enables automation, precision, and efficiency in traditional farming methods, opening up new possibilities for agricultural advancement. Furthermore, many IoT-based smart farming systems are designed based on fog and edge architecture. Fog computing provides computing, storage, and networking services to latency-sensitive applications (such as Agribots-agricultural robots-drones, and IoT-based healthcare monitoring systems), instead of sending data to the cloud. However, due to the limited computing and storage resources of fog nodes used in smart farming, designing a modules placement scheme for resources management is a major challenge for fog based smart farming applications. In this paper, our proposed module placement algorithm aims to achieve efficient resource utilization of fog nodes and reduce application delay and network usage in Fog-based smart farming applications. To evaluate the efficacy of our proposal, the simulation was done using iFogSim. Results show that the proposed approach is able to achieve significant reductions in latency and network usage.

Keywords


Cloud computing; fog computing; internet of things; module placement; quality of service; smart farming

Full Text:

PDF


DOI: http://doi.org/10.11591/ijece.v13i6.pp7089-7098

Creative Commons License
This work is licensed under a Creative Commons Attribution-ShareAlike 4.0 International License.

International Journal of Electrical and Computer Engineering (IJECE)
p-ISSN 2088-8708, e-ISSN 2722-2578

This journal is published by the Institute of Advanced Engineering and Science (IAES) in collaboration with Intelektual Pustaka Media Utama (IPMU).